Abstract
The reaction of a sulfonamide moiety with HBTU (O-(1H-benzotriazol-1-yl)-N,N,Nâ²,Nâ²-tetramethyluronium hexafluorophosphate) during amide coupling, leading to the formation of tetramethylsulfonylguanidines, is described. Optimised conditions showed that HBTU was as a convenient agent for the synthesis of tetramethylsulfonylguanidines, in basic conditions. A panel of diverse sulfonamides was used to demonstrate the scope of this procedure.
